Q4 2025 Performance of Top Music and Podcast Apps in Ecuador
Explore the performance trends of the top music and podcast apps in Ecuador for Q4 2025, based on Sensor Tower data.
In Q4 2025, the top music and podcast applications in Ecuador exhibited notable trends across downloads, revenue, and active users. Based on Sensor Tower data, here's a closer look at how these apps performed on a unified platform.
Spotify: Music and Podcasts saw a fluctuating weekly revenue, peaking at approximately $7.9K at the end of September, with a noticeable dip to $6.4K by the year's close. Weekly downloads reached a high of 43K in early December, while active users steadily climbed, peaking at over 2.1M in December.
YouTube Music experienced a stable revenue with a peak of $6.9K in early December. Downloads surged to nearly 6K during the same period. Active users increased significantly, reaching over 1.3M by December.
Apple Music showed a downward trend in revenue, starting from $1.3K and closing the quarter at around $971. Downloads were inconsistent, with a peak of 9.6K in late October. Active users saw a gradual increase, ending at nearly 30K.
Deezer: Music & Podcast Player maintained a relatively stable revenue, peaking at $933 in mid-December. Downloads decreased throughout the quarter, falling to 488 by the end. Active users started strong but declined to around 7.4K by December.
TuneIn Radio: Music & Sports experienced a modest revenue increase, with a peak of $388 in late December. Downloads saw a significant rise to 1.1K at the end of the quarter. Active users also increased slightly, ending the year at around 2.8K.
